FULL-FEATURED ULTRAVOLT® 40kV PRODUCT LINE ENTERS BETA TEST PHASE RONKONKOMA, New York January 12, 2001 UltraVolt Inc., a world-leading manufacturer of high voltage power supplies, today announced the start of the beta test phase of the new "40A" Series high voltage power supply. "The '40A' Series has performed admirably during alpha testing and we're pleased to move forward to beta test," said James Morrison, Executive Vice President. "The '40A' Series offers more voltage output than any previous product in our history, and we're very excited that it's one step closer to full release." With a programmable 0 to 40kV output rated at 0 to 4 watts, 15 watts and 30 watts, the "40A" Series requires only 1.5" x 9" of mounting space. It is equipped with analog/DAC ready 0 to +5Vdc output programming and TTL enable/disable control. The "40A"'s DC to DC conversion efficiency approaches a staggering 80%. Additional features of the "40A" Series include scaleable output voltage and current monitors, pulse by pulse current limiting, output short circuit protection and arc protection. Complementing the "40A"s small size and high efficiency are tight regulation, low ripple, and good temperature stability along with fifteen built-in features and functions. As with most UltraVolt products, the "40A" Series can be PCB or chassis mounted in the standard plastic package, or outfitted with optional mu-metal shielding or RF tight packaging.
